The TP-Link XC220-G3v AC1200 WiFi 5 XPON Router is an XPON terminal supporting both GPON and EPON standards, delivering the same fiber flexibility as the standard XC220-G3 while adding built-in voice calling capability through a dedicated FXS port. Compliant with ITU-T G.984/G.988 GPON standards, the TP-Link XC220-G3v AC1200 WiFi 5 XPON Router supports maximum data rates of up to 2.488Gbps downstream and 1.244Gbps upstream, giving households plenty of bandwidth headroom for demanding, multi-device use.
On the WiFi side, the XC220-G3v comes with 11ac WiFi 5 standard, offering total data transfer speeds of up to 1167Mbps — 867Mbps over the clearer 5GHz channel and 300Mbps over the 2.4GHz channel — enough to comfortably handle interactive gaming, streaming, and real-time audio at once. It includes 4 Gigabit Ethernet LAN ports, delivering speeds up to 10x faster than standard Ethernet, so wired devices like game consoles, smart TVs, and DVRs get robust, stable connections alongside the router’s wireless coverage.
With its FXS port, the TP-Link XC220-G3v AC1200 WiFi 5 XPON Router lets users make or receive phone calls over the internet simply by connecting to their existing telephone set, making it a practical choice for households or offices that still rely on landline-style calling. It supports smooth IPTV through VLAN and 802.1q tagging, and remote management is handled through OMCI and TR-069 protocols, letting ISPs configure, activate, and maintain the device from the OLT without an on-site visit. TP-Link XC220-G3v HARDWARE FEATURES |
|
|---|---|
| Interface | 4 10/100/1000 Mbps RJ45 LAN Ports 1 SC/APC PON Port 1 RJ11 FXS Port |
| Button | WPS/Wi-Fi Button, RESET Button |
| External Power Supply | 12V/1.0A |
| Antenna | 2 External Dual Band Antennas |
TP-Link XC220-G3v SOFTWARE FEATURES |
|
|---|---|
| Quality of Service | Hardware QoS |
| Advanced Features | Parental Control, Network Address Translation(NAT), Port Mapping(Grouping), Static Routing, DNS Relay, DDNS, IGMP V1/V2/V3 |
| Security | NAT Firewall, Access Control, MAC/IP/URL Filtering, IP and MAC Address Binding, Defense “Denial of Service (DoS), SYNFlooding, Ping of Death” |
| Management Features | Web Based Configuration(HTTP), Remote management, Command Line Interface, SSL for TR-069, Web Based Firmware Upgrade, Diagnostic Tools, OMCI |
| DHCP | Server, Client, DHCP Client List, Address Reservation, DHCP Relay |
| Port Forwarding | Virtual Server, Port Triggering, DMZ, ALG, UPnP |
| Dynamic DNS | DynDns, NO-IP |
| VPN Pass-Through | PPTP, L2TP, IPSec Pass-through |
| Protocols | Supports IPv4 and IPv6 |
| VOIP Features | Call hold, Call forward, Warm call, Do not disturb, Call restriction, Speed dial, etc. Caller ID, 3-party conference, SIP account – up to 8 accounts |
TP-Link XC220-G3v WIRELESS FEATURES |
|
|---|---|
| Wireless Standards | IEEE 802.11ac/n/a 5 GHz, IEEE 802.11b/g/n 2.4 GHz |
| Frequency | 2.4 GHz and 5 GHz (not Supports DFS) |
| Signal Rate | 867 Mbps on 5 GHz, 300 Mbps on 2.4 GHz |
| Wireless Functions | Enable/Disable Wireless Radio, WDS Bridge, WMM, Wireless Statistics |
| Wireless Security | WPA/WPA2, WPA-PSK/WPA2-PSK encryptions |
| Transmission Power | 2.4 GHz: 26 dBm(EIRP), 5GHz: 27dBm (EIRP) |
| Wireless Schedule | Support 2.4 GHz and 5 GHz Wireless Schedule |
| Mesh Technology | EasyMesh Compatible, TP-Link OneMesh |
TP-Link XC220-G3v OTHERS |
|
|---|---|
| Package Content | AC1200 Wireless VoIP XPON Router RJ45 Ethernet Cable Power Adapter Quick Installation Guide |
| System Requirements | Microsoft Windows 98SE, NT, 2000, XP, Vista™ or Windows 7, 8, 8.1, 10, MAC OS, NetWare, UNIX or Linux Internet Explorer 11, Firefox 12.0, Chrome 20.0, Safari 4.0, or other Java-enabled browser |
| Environment | Operating Temperature: 0℃~40℃ (32℉ ~104℉) Storage Temperature: -40℃~70℃ (-40℉ ~158℉) Operating Humidity: 10%~90% non-condensing Storage Humidity: 5%~90% non-condensing |
